Home
last modified time | relevance | path

Searched refs:level (Results 1 – 25 of 1050) sorted by relevance

12345678910>>...42

/arch/arm/kernel/
A Dcacheinfo.c19 #define CLIDR_CTYPE_SHIFT(level) (3 * (level - 1)) argument
20 #define CLIDR_CTYPE_MASK(level) (7 << CLIDR_CTYPE_SHIFT(level)) argument
22 (((clidr) & CLIDR_CTYPE_MASK(level)) >> CLIDR_CTYPE_SHIFT(level))
79 this_leaf->level = level; in ci_leaf_init()
98 for (level = 1, leaves = 0; level <= MAX_CACHE_LEVEL; level++) { in detect_cache_level()
101 level--; in detect_cache_level()
108 *level_p = level; in detect_cache_level()
134 if (level < fw_level) { in init_cache_level()
141 level = fw_level; in init_cache_level()
151 unsigned int level, idx; in populate_cache_leaves() local
[all …]
A Dreturn_address.c15 unsigned int level; member
23 if (!data->level) { in save_return_addr()
28 --data->level; in save_return_addr()
33 void *return_address(unsigned int level) in return_address() argument
38 data.level = level + 2; in return_address()
54 if (!data.level) in return_address()
/arch/arm64/kernel/
A Dcacheinfo.c28 if (level > MAX_CACHE_LEVEL) in get_cache_type()
37 this_leaf->level = level; in ci_leaf_init()
45 for (level = 1, leaves = 0; level <= MAX_CACHE_LEVEL; level++) { in detect_cache_level()
46 ctype = get_cache_type(level); in detect_cache_level()
48 level--; in detect_cache_level()
55 *level_p = level; in detect_cache_level()
70 unsigned int level, leaves; in init_cache_level() local
84 if (level < fw_level) { in init_cache_level()
91 level = fw_level; in init_cache_level()
101 unsigned int level, idx; in populate_cache_leaves() local
[all …]
A Dreturn_address.c17 unsigned int level; member
25 if (!data->level) { in save_return_addr()
29 --data->level; in save_return_addr()
35 void *return_address(unsigned int level) in return_address() argument
39 data.level = level + 2; in return_address()
44 if (!data.level) in return_address()
/arch/sparc/include/uapi/asm/
A Dtraps.h101 #define BAD_TRAP_P(level) \ argument
102 ((level > SP_TRAP_WDOG && level < SP_TRAP_IRQ1) || \
103 (level > SP_TRAP_IACC && level < SP_TRAP_CPDIS) || \
104 (level > SP_TRAP_BADFL && level < SP_TRAP_CPEXP) || \
105 (level > SP_TRAP_DMM && level < SP_TRAP_IMM) || \
106 (level > SP_TRAP_IMM && level < SP_TRAP_SUNOS) || \
107 (level > SP_TRAP_LINUX && level < SP_TRAP_KBPT1))
110 #define HW_TRAP_P(level) ((level > 0) && (level < SP_TRAP_SUNOS)) argument
113 #define SW_TRAP_P(level) ((level >= SP_TRAP_SUNOS) && (level <= SP_TRAP_KBPT2)) argument
116 #define SCALL_TRAP_P(level) ((level == SP_TRAP_SUNOS) || \ argument
[all …]
/arch/sparc/kernel/
A Dcpumap.c34 int level; member
207 for (level = CPUINFO_LVL_PROC; level >= CPUINFO_LVL_ROOT; level--) { in build_cpuinfo_tree()
208 n = new_tree->level[level].start_index; in build_cpuinfo_tree()
219 node->level = level; in build_cpuinfo_tree()
223 ? new_tree->level[level - 1].start_index : -1; in build_cpuinfo_tree()
227 ? cpu : new_tree->level[level + 1].start_index; in build_cpuinfo_tree()
242 for (level = CPUINFO_LVL_PROC; level >= CPUINFO_LVL_ROOT; in build_cpuinfo_tree()
276 if (n <= new_tree->level[level].end_index) { in build_cpuinfo_tree()
279 node->level = level; in build_cpuinfo_tree()
303 for (level = node->level; level >= top_level; level--) { in increment_rover()
[all …]
/arch/riscv/kernel/
A Dcacheinfo.c44 if (this_leaf->level == level && this_leaf->type == type) in get_cacheinfo()
68 enum cache_type type, unsigned int level) in ci_leaf_init() argument
70 this_leaf->level = level; in ci_leaf_init()
84 int levels = 1, level = 1; in populate_cache_leaves() local
96 for (; level <= this_cpu_ci->num_levels; level++) { in populate_cache_leaves()
97 if (level <= split_levels) { in populate_cache_leaves()
114 ci_leaf_init(this_leaf++, CACHE_TYPE_INST, level); in populate_cache_leaves()
116 ci_leaf_init(this_leaf++, CACHE_TYPE_DATA, level); in populate_cache_leaves()
126 if (level <= levels) in populate_cache_leaves()
131 ci_leaf_init(this_leaf++, CACHE_TYPE_INST, level); in populate_cache_leaves()
[all …]
A Dreturn_address.c13 unsigned int level; member
21 if (!data->level) { in save_return_addr()
26 --data->level; in save_return_addr()
32 noinline void *return_address(unsigned int level) in return_address() argument
36 data.level = level + 3; in return_address()
41 if (!data.level) in return_address()
/arch/s390/include/asm/
A Ddebug.h35 unsigned long level : 3; member
49 int level; member
144 return level <= id->level; in debug_level_enabled()
163 if ((!id) || (level > id->level) || (id->pages_per_area == 0)) in debug_event()
185 if ((!id) || (level > id->level) || (id->pages_per_area == 0)) in debug_int_event()
207 if ((!id) || (level > id->level) || (id->pages_per_area == 0)) in debug_long_event()
227 if ((!id) || (level > id->level) || (id->pages_per_area == 0)) in debug_text_event()
287 if ((!id) || (level > id->level) || (id->pages_per_area == 0)) in debug_exception()
310 if ((!id) || (level > id->level) || (id->pages_per_area == 0)) in debug_int_exception()
333 if ((!id) || (level > id->level) || (id->pages_per_area == 0)) in debug_long_exception()
[all …]
/arch/s390/kernel/
A Dcache.c77 seq_printf(m, "level=%d ", cache->level); in show_cacheinfo()
90 if (level >= CACHE_MAX_LEVEL) in get_cache_type()
92 ci += level; in get_cache_type()
112 this_leaf->level = level + 1; in ci_leaf_init()
128 unsigned int level = 0, leaves = 0; in init_cache_level() local
136 ctype = get_cache_type(&ct.ci[0], level); in init_cache_level()
141 } while (++level < CACHE_MAX_LEVEL); in init_cache_level()
142 this_cpu_ci->num_levels = level; in init_cache_level()
151 unsigned int level, idx, pvt; in populate_cache_leaves() local
156 for (idx = 0, level = 0; level < this_cpu_ci->num_levels && in populate_cache_leaves()
[all …]
/arch/x86/kvm/mmu/
A Dtdp_iter.c14 iter->sptep = iter->pt_path[iter->level - 1] + in tdp_iter_refresh_sptep()
27 iter->level = iter->root_level; in tdp_iter_restart()
43 (root->role.level > PT64_ROOT_MAX_LEVEL) || in tdp_iter_start()
51 iter->root_level = root->role.level; in tdp_iter_start()
64 tdp_ptep_t spte_to_child_pt(u64 spte, int level) in spte_to_child_pt() argument
84 if (iter->level == iter->min_level) in try_step_down()
97 iter->level--; in try_step_down()
98 iter->pt_path[iter->level - 1] = child_pt; in try_step_down()
122 iter->gfn += KVM_PAGES_PER_HPAGE(iter->level); in try_step_side()
137 if (iter->level == iter->root_level) in try_step_up()
[all …]
A Dpaging_tmpl.h81 int level; member
202 unsigned level, index; in FNAME() local
212 for (level = walker->max_level; level >= walker->level; --level) { in FNAME()
221 if (level == walker->level && write_fault && in FNAME()
326 walker->level = mmu->cpu_role.base.level; in FNAME()
337 --walker->level; in FNAME()
361 ++walker->level; in FNAME()
368 --walker->level; in FNAME()
375 BUG_ON(walker->level < 1); in FNAME()
556 if (level == PG_LEVEL_4K) { in FNAME()
[all …]
A Dmmutrace.h91 TP_PROTO(u64 pte, int level),
92 TP_ARGS(pte, level),
96 __field(__u32, level)
101 __entry->level = level;
343 __field(u8, level)
354 __entry->level = level;
378 __field(u8, level)
402 __field(u8, level)
411 __entry->level = level;
429 __field(int, level)
[all …]
/arch/arm64/boot/dts/rockchip/
A Drockchip-pinconf.dtsi23 pcfg_pull_none_drv_level_0: pcfg-pull-none-drv-level-0 {
29 pcfg_pull_none_drv_level_1: pcfg-pull-none-drv-level-1 {
35 pcfg_pull_none_drv_level_2: pcfg-pull-none-drv-level-2 {
41 pcfg_pull_none_drv_level_3: pcfg-pull-none-drv-level-3 {
119 pcfg_pull_up_drv_level_0: pcfg-pull-up-drv-level-0 {
125 pcfg_pull_up_drv_level_1: pcfg-pull-up-drv-level-1 {
131 pcfg_pull_up_drv_level_2: pcfg-pull-up-drv-level-2 {
137 pcfg_pull_up_drv_level_3: pcfg-pull-up-drv-level-3 {
143 pcfg_pull_up_drv_level_4: pcfg-pull-up-drv-level-4 {
149 pcfg_pull_up_drv_level_5: pcfg-pull-up-drv-level-5 {
[all …]
/arch/powerpc/platforms/powernv/
A Dopal-hmi.c79 printk("%s CPU PIR: %08x\n", level, in print_core_checkstop_reason()
84 printk("%s [Unit: %-3s] %s\n", level, in print_core_checkstop_reason()
171 level, in print_npu_checkstop_reason()
193 level, type); in print_checkstop_reason()
227 level = KERN_INFO; in print_hmi_event_info()
231 level = KERN_WARNING; in print_hmi_event_info()
235 level = KERN_ERR; in print_hmi_event_info()
240 level = KERN_ERR; in print_hmi_event_info()
247 level, sevstr, in print_hmi_event_info()
254 printk("%s HMER: %016llx\n", level, in print_hmi_event_info()
[all …]
/arch/arm64/boot/dts/amd/
A Delba-16core.dtsi46 next-level-cache = <&l2_0>;
54 next-level-cache = <&l2_0>;
62 next-level-cache = <&l2_0>;
70 next-level-cache = <&l2_0>;
77 cache-level = <2>;
85 next-level-cache = <&l2_1>;
93 next-level-cache = <&l2_1>;
101 next-level-cache = <&l2_1>;
116 cache-level = <2>;
155 cache-level = <2>;
[all …]
/arch/mips/include/asm/sn/
A Dintr.h15 #define LOCAL_HUB_SEND_INTR(level) \ argument
16 LOCAL_HUB_S(PI_INT_PEND_MOD, (0x100 | (level)))
17 #define REMOTE_HUB_SEND_INTR(hub, level) \ argument
18 REMOTE_HUB_S((hub), PI_INT_PEND_MOD, (0x100 | (level)))
26 #define LOCAL_HUB_CLR_INTR(level) \ argument
28 LOCAL_HUB_S(PI_INT_PEND_MOD, (level)); \
32 #define REMOTE_HUB_CLR_INTR(hub, level) \ argument
36 REMOTE_HUB_S(__hub, PI_INT_PEND_MOD, (level)); \
/arch/mips/kernel/
A Dcacheinfo.c11 leaf->level = c_level; \
82 int level = 1; in populate_cache_leaves() local
87 populate_cache(dcache, this_leaf, level, CACHE_TYPE_DATA); in populate_cache_leaves()
89 populate_cache(icache, this_leaf, level, CACHE_TYPE_INST); in populate_cache_leaves()
90 level++; in populate_cache_leaves()
92 populate_cache(dcache, this_leaf, level, CACHE_TYPE_UNIFIED); in populate_cache_leaves()
93 level++; in populate_cache_leaves()
99 populate_cache(vcache, this_leaf, level, CACHE_TYPE_UNIFIED); in populate_cache_leaves()
100 level++; in populate_cache_leaves()
106 populate_cache(scache, this_leaf, level, CACHE_TYPE_UNIFIED); in populate_cache_leaves()
[all …]
/arch/s390/kernel/diag/
A Ddiag310.c196 if (level > DIAG310_LEVELMAX || level < DIAG310_LEVELMIN) in memtop_get_page_count()
198 pages = READ_ONCE(memtop_pages[level - 1]); in memtop_get_page_count()
200 rc = diag310_get_memtop_size(&pages, level); in memtop_get_page_count()
203 WRITE_ONCE(memtop_pages[level - 1], pages); in memtop_get_page_count()
229 unsigned long pages, level; in diag310_memtop_len() local
235 if (get_user(level, argp)) in diag310_memtop_len()
237 rc = memtop_get_page_count(&pages, level); in diag310_memtop_len()
248 unsigned long level, pages, data_size; in diag310_memtop_buf() local
256 if (get_user(level, &udata->nesting_lvl)) in diag310_memtop_buf()
260 rc = memtop_get_page_count(&pages, level); in diag310_memtop_buf()
[all …]
/arch/arm64/include/asm/
A Dcache.h20 #define CLIDR_CTYPE_SHIFT(level) (3 * (level - 1)) argument
21 #define CLIDR_CTYPE_MASK(level) (7 << CLIDR_CTYPE_SHIFT(level)) argument
22 #define CLIDR_CTYPE(clidr, level) \ argument
23 (((clidr) & CLIDR_CTYPE_MASK(level)) >> CLIDR_CTYPE_SHIFT(level))
26 #define CLIDR_TTYPE_SHIFT(level) (2 * ((level) - 1) + CLIDR_EL1_Ttypen_SHIFT) argument
/arch/powerpc/kernel/
A Dcacheinfo.c148 cache->level = level; in cache_init()
362 int level) in cache_do_one_devnode_unified() argument
370 int level) in cache_do_one_devnode_split() argument
406 int level) in cache_lookup_or_instantiate() argument
412 WARN_ONCE(cache && cache->level != level, in cache_lookup_or_instantiate()
414 cache->level, level); in cache_lookup_or_instantiate()
436 WARN_ONCE((smaller->level == 1 && bigger->level > 2) || in link_cache_lists()
437 (smaller->level > 1 && bigger->level != smaller->level + 1), in link_cache_lists()
439 smaller->level, smaller->ofnode, bigger->level, bigger->ofnode); in link_cache_lists()
480 int level = cache->level; in do_subsidiary_caches() local
[all …]
/arch/arm64/boot/dts/apple/
A Dt600x-common.dtsi230 opp-level = <1>;
235 opp-level = <2>;
240 opp-level = <3>;
245 opp-level = <4>;
250 opp-level = <5>;
260 opp-level = <1>;
265 opp-level = <2>;
270 opp-level = <3>;
275 opp-level = <4>;
280 opp-level = <5>;
[all …]
/arch/arm64/kvm/hyp/
A Dpgtable.c169 .level = level, in __kvm_pgtable_visit()
291 s8 level; member
300 data->level = ctx->level; in leaf_walker()
321 if (level) in kvm_pgtable_get_leaf()
322 *level = data.level; in kvm_pgtable_get_leaf()
1153 s8 level; member
1166 data->level = ctx->level; in stage2_attr_walker()
1217 if (level) in stage2_update_leaf_attrs()
1218 *level = data.level; in stage2_update_leaf_attrs()
1294 s8 level; in kvm_pgtable_stage2_relax_perms() local
[all …]
/arch/x86/include/asm/
A Dkfence.h28 unsigned int level; in arch_kfence_init_pool() local
30 if (!lookup_address(addr, &level)) in arch_kfence_init_pool()
33 if (level != PG_LEVEL_4K) in arch_kfence_init_pool()
43 unsigned int level; in kfence_protect_page() local
44 pte_t *pte = lookup_address(addr, &level); in kfence_protect_page()
46 if (WARN_ON(!pte || level != PG_LEVEL_4K)) in kfence_protect_page()
/arch/loongarch/kvm/
A Dirqfd.c11 struct kvm *kvm, int irq_source_id, int level, bool line_status) in kvm_set_pic_irq() argument
14 pch_pic_set_irq(kvm->arch.pch_pic, e->irqchip.pin, level); in kvm_set_pic_irq()
27 struct kvm *kvm, int irq_source_id, int level, bool line_status) in kvm_set_msi() argument
29 if (!level) in kvm_set_msi()
32 pch_msi_set_irq(kvm, e->msi.data, level); in kvm_set_msi()
72 struct kvm *kvm, int irq_source_id, int level, bool line_status) in kvm_arch_set_irq_inatomic() argument
76 pch_pic_set_irq(kvm->arch.pch_pic, e->irqchip.pin, level); in kvm_arch_set_irq_inatomic()
79 pch_msi_set_irq(kvm, e->msi.data, level); in kvm_arch_set_irq_inatomic()

Completed in 45 milliseconds

12345678910>>...42